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P by Gladen

Discover the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P, a powerful 4-channel DSP amplifier from Gladen. The PICO 4|8 DSP offers powerful performance and is optimized for use in factory radios with six analog inputs up to 30 V. It features flexible routing and 3 x input EQ and delay, allowing you to shape your music exactly how you like it. With an output power of 4 x 90 watts, this amplifier is ideal for active and semi-active systems or classic front + rear applications. Additionally, it is equipped with two digital inputs and two processed line-outs, making it ready for future requirements.

Perfect OEM Integration

Powerful DSP amplifier, optimized for use with factory radios. Six analog inputs up to 30 V, flexible routing, 3 x input EQ and delay. With 4 x 90 watts, ideal for active and semi-active systems, as well as classic front + rear applications. With two digital inputs (SP-Dif and BT+) and two processed line-outs ready for the future.

entry page

  • 4 x Analog inputs symmetrical (High-Level) up to 30 V
  • 2 x switchable analog inputs (High-Level / Low-Level)
  • 1 x Digital input SP-Dif optical (8 kHz – 96 kHz Sampling rate)
  • 1 x Bluetooth port with SP-Dif – TTL (8 kHz – 96 kHz, e.g. for Mos_BTS Bluetooth streaming module)
  • Bluetooth Extended Digital Audio Port (BT+) (flexible 8 kHz – 384 kHz synchronous digital input for audio sources with 2 – 16 channels, direct DSP access without jitter, e.g. for MOS BTS-LD4C BT streaming module or extended analog inputs)

DSP part

  • 912 MHz, 32-Bit Audio-Port, 64-Bit Core
  • Double Precision 56 Bit Filter Calculation
  • 6144 SIMD instructions per sample at 48 kHz ASRCs from 1:8 to 7.75:1 ratio and 139 dB DNR

control

  • 1 x Remote Connector (Analog, for RTC.2 Potentiometer Remote Control)
  • 1 x Bluetooth control port (connection MOS-BT3.0 (app control), RC-Can (CAN bus control), MOS_USB2.0 (programming dongle)
  • 1 x Remote Out, 1 x Remote In, Auto-Remote with high-level connection
  • Connections with MOLEX® connectors
  • Very small construction size with low heat generation, ideally suited for installation behind coverings.

Software

  • 3 x 9 band parametric input EQ (De-Equalizing)
  • 6 x Input Delay 0 – 3 ms / 0.01 ms (De-Delay)
  • 10 x Input Level Controllers digital (Signal Conditioning)
  • Flexible mixer for signal routing (side-separated, can sum and subtract, 10 inputs to 4 x 2 output groups)
  • 6 x 30 band or 4 x 30 band + 2 x 15 band group EQ (parametric, relative phase remains stable)
  • 8 x 10 band output filter
  • HighPass / LowPass / HighShelf / LowShelf / Notch / Allpass 1st + 2nd Order / Speaker-EQ)
  • 8 x Speaker-Delay 0 – 12 ms, 0.02 ms
  • 8 x Speaker Phase switch

Technical Data

output power

  • Output power at 4 Ohms: 4 x 90 Watts
  • Output power at 2 Ohms: 4 x 115 Watts
  • Output power at 4 Ohms: 2 x 85 Watts + 1 x 230 Watts (bridged)
  • Output power at 4 Ohms: 2 x 230 Watts (bridged)
  • Line Out: 4 x 2 Vrms Line Out

Data

  • Input voltage: 0.3 - 15 V
  • Efficiency above all: > 80 %
  • Auto-On (only High Level): Off - BTL
  • Dimensions: 150 x 133 x 46 mm
  • Weight: 1100 grams

Frequently Asked Questions about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P


What power does the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P Amplifier offer?

The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P Amplifier provides an impressive output power of 4 x 90 watts at 4 ohms. For higher power needs, it offers 4 x 115 watts at 2 ohms. Particularly appealing for demanding applications is the bridging option, which combines two channels into 2 x 230 watts at 4 ohms. This is ideal for power-intensive applications or large speaker systems. The amplifier's high efficiency exceeds 80%, making it not only power-efficient but also energy-efficient. This capability allows for reliable operation of both active and semi-active audio systems.

How can the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P be optimally integrated into an existing system?

The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P is designed for perfect OEM integration. With its six analog inputs, which support voltages up to 30 V, the amplifier can be directly integrated into existing factory radios. The flexible signal routing, which includes routing, summing, and subtracting, allows for seamless adaptation to existing systems. Additionally, there are two digital inputs, including an SP-Dif interface and a Bluetooth port, which expand versatility and integration options. Control is achieved through various interfaces, including a Bluetooth Control Port for app control or Can-Bus control.

What input and output options does the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P offer?

The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P is equipped with a variety of input and output options to ensure maximum flexibility. On the input side, there are four balanced high-level analog inputs, as well as two switchable high or low-level inputs. An optical SP-Dif interface supports sample rates from 8 to 96 kHz, while the Bluetooth port is responsible for digital audio input. On the output side, there are four processed line-outs, each providing 2 Vrms, which are excellent for further signal processing or additional amplifier connections.

What EQ and delay options does the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P offer?

The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P offers extensive options for sound optimization through its DSP component. It features 3 x 9 band parametric input EQs as well as 6 x input delays with a range of 0 to 3 ms. These functions allow for de-equalization of the input tone and specific equalization. On the output side, the amplifier provides 8 x 10 band output filters including HighPass, LowPass, HighShelf, LowShelf, Notch, and Allpass of 1st and 2nd order, combined with a speaker delay of up to 12 ms. These filter options enable precise tuning of the sound to the desired level.

What digital interfaces does the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P support?

The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P is equipped with digital interfaces that offer flexibility and connectivity. One of the central digital connections is the SP-Dif input, which can process optical signals with a sample rate of 8 kHz to 96 kHz. Additionally, the Bluetooth port provides enhanced capabilities to synchronously feed digital audio signals in a flexible range from 8 kHz to 384 kHz. These options allow modern audio sources with multiple channels, such as 2 to 16, to be connected directly and without jitter to the DSP system. Two processed line-outs are also available as outputs for further processing.

What are the dimensions of the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P and how do they affect installation?

With dimensions of 150 x 133 x 46 mm, the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P is extremely compact. These small dimensions allow for installation in tight spaces, such as behind vehicle panels, and minimize space requirements. Especially in vehicles with limited space, the small size proves to be an advantage. Despite the compact format, there is only minor heat generation, ensuring reliable performance in confined areas. The use of MOLEX® connectors also ensures a straightforward and secure connection of the device to existing audio systems.

What features make the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P suitable for future requirements?

The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P was developed with future audio requirements in mind. Future-oriented features include two digital inputs that support streams via SP-Dif and BT+. The Bluetooth extended digital audio port allows audio sources with a variety of channels to be fed directly into the DSP without jitter, ready for cutting-edge audio applications. With flexible routing and various EQ options, the PICO 4|8 DSP can be easily adapted to new system configurations, making it a central component in any advanced car audio setup.

How does the flexible routing work in the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P?

The flexible routing of the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P allows for precise control and adjustment of audio signals, enabling individual sound preferences to be realized. Thanks to a side-separated mixer, up to 10 analog inputs can be distributed across 4 x 2 output groups, with the ability to sum or subtract signals. The parametric 6 x 30 band or 4 x 30 band + 2 x 15 band group EQ offers another dimension of sound processing. Together with delay options, equalizers, and speaker delay functions, users can achieve optimal acoustics that are both complex and customizable.

What controllable options does the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P offer via Bluetooth?

The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P offers several controllable options through its Bluetooth interfaces. In addition to audio transmission via the Bluetooth extended digital audio port, which is designed for audio sources with 2 to 16 channels, there are additional control options. The Bluetooth control port allows the use of the MOS-BT3.0 interface for convenient app control. This means that settings and adjustments can be made directly through an application without needing physical access to the device. Compatibility with RC-Can also enables CAN bus control, facilitating integration into existing systems.

How is the efficiency and heat generation of the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P classified?

The efficiency of the Mosconi PICO 4|8 DSP is over 80%, making the amplifier exceptionally energy-efficient. This high efficiency means that a large portion of the energy consumed is actually converted into sound output, minimizing power consumption. Combined with low heat generation, this results in reliable performance even under high-performance conditions. The compact design further ensures that the amplifier can be operated in tight spaces without overheating issues, as heat distribution is optimally managed.
